740 Commits

Author SHA1 Message Date
QCTECMDR Service
85b7490089 Merge "dt-bindings: soc: qcom: Document SPMI debug error device" 2025-06-23 04:49:01 -07:00
QCTECMDR Service
c2319edf15 Merge "dt-bindings: msm: Add msm bindings for Montague Soc" 2025-06-19 21:04:52 -07:00
QCTECMDR Service
fad7042486 Merge "dt-bindings: add "qcom,no-nvmem-cell-support" for reboot reason" 2025-06-18 02:00:11 -07:00
kamasali Satyanarayan
224cc955ab dt-bindings: msm: Add msm bindings for Montague Soc
Add compatible strings for Montague and MontagueP SoCs.

Change-Id: I4783c58917bd47b86253412bdcafcc99e4e851a6
Signed-off-by: kamasali Satyanarayan <quic_kamasali@quicinc.com>
2025-06-13 14:59:41 +05:30
QCTECMDR Service
3acd821aac Merge "dt-bindings: soc: qcom: Add qcom,dmof" 2025-06-12 07:48:17 -07:00
Mohammed Aakib Patel
b240562170 dt-bindings: add "qcom,no-nvmem-cell-support" for reboot reason
Add "qcom,no-nvmem-cell-support" property for reboot-reason.

Change-Id: I060546389c88be59bf3810e75b60c674b6e9d2a3
Signed-off-by: Mohammed Aakib Patel <quic_maiyubpa@quicinc.com>
2025-06-11 02:49:31 -07:00
Souradeep Chowdhury
35fea1dd35 dt-bindings: soc: qcom: Add qcom,dmof
Add the binding definition for disable memcpy optimization
driver.

Change-Id: I7396029f74feb3a530694c8ddc114db7790b963e
Signed-off-by: Souradeep Chowdhury <quic_schowdhu@quicinc.com>
2025-06-10 22:25:11 -07:00
QCTECMDR Service
e85d643d11 Merge "dt-bindings: arm: add binding for cx-ipeak" 2025-06-08 23:59:26 -07:00
Srinivasarao Kuppala
111913d7da dt-bindings: arm: add binding for cx-ipeak
Adding bindings for cx-ipeak.

Change-Id: I06a90f4f72ae5a77d1da2a477754b92f40f17f6b
Signed-off-by: Srinivasarao Kuppala <quic_skuppala@quicinc.com>
2025-06-05 20:53:21 -07:00
Jishnu Prakash
8ce0641a8b dt-bindings: soc: qcom: Document SPMI debug error device
Add bindings to describe SPMI debug error device, used to
handle SPMI HW errors by dumping SPMI arbiter configuration
and test bus registers for debugging.

Change-Id: Ib78488e8b68ef59979604e5baf63dd9749658122
Signed-off-by: Jishnu Prakash <quic_jprakash@quicinc.com>
2025-06-03 18:33:07 +05:30
Navjyot SINGH
a89b327ac9 ARM: dts: msm: STMMAC Add doc for EMAC node
Add EMAC node documentation.

Change-Id: I38e0f580ac5b50f4dfbe2aeb41815eb142ff1453
Signed-off-by: Sarosh Hasan <quic_sarohasa@quicinc.com>
Signed-off-by: Navjyot SINGH <quic_navjsing@quicinc.com>
2025-05-23 12:25:35 +05:30
QCTECMDR Service
e1c2b33909 Merge "ARM: dts: msm: Add modem_pas node on SM6150" 2025-05-21 03:17:37 -07:00
Ankur Matariya
9ec93bd625 ARM: dts: msm: Add modem_pas node on SM6150
Add modem device tree node to load firmware image on SM6150.

Signed-off-by: Ankur Matariya <quic_amatariy@quicinc.com>
2025-05-19 22:45:42 -07:00
QCTECMDR Service
153027de89 Merge "ARM: dts: msm: Add glink_edge entries for SM6150" 2025-05-17 17:43:48 -07:00
QCTECMDR Service
ed687fc7b0 Merge "ARM: dts: msm: Add adsp_pas device node on SM6150" 2025-05-15 15:33:48 -07:00
Kunal Singh Ranawat
44917a9469 ARM: dts: msm: Add cdsp_pas node on SM6150
Add CDSP device tree node to load firmware image of
turing on SM6150.

Change-Id: I65ed5736813225d23f9dfa16508f1f4fdf665504
Signed-off-by: Kunal Singh Ranawat <quic_kranawat@quicinc.com>
2025-05-15 04:47:09 -07:00
Kunal Singh Ranawat
ea473191d1 ARM: dts: msm: Add adsp_pas device node on SM6150
Add adsp_pas device tree node to load firmware images of
lpass on SM6150.

Change-Id: Ia6c1d716b7488348c781fdb161df55fb9c0c46e1
Signed-off-by: Kunal Singh Ranawat <quic_kranawat@quicinc.com>
2025-05-14 01:51:10 -07:00
QCTECMDR Service
5ec7f40335 Merge "dt-bindings: smb1398: dt binding for smb1398-charger device" 2025-05-05 22:09:18 -07:00
Aryan Modi
ed8af40778 dt-bindings: smb1398: dt binding for smb1398-charger device
Add DT binding documentation for smb1398-charger device
in yaml format.

Change-Id: I100c271fbb0965894a3dfb9b2072b60ecfc8f4ad
Signed-off-by: Aryan Modi <quic_aryamodi@quicinc.com>
2025-04-28 18:29:20 +05:30
Aryan Modi
ef15bb1154 dt-bindings: qpnp-qg: Add DT binding for qpnp-qg device
Add DT binding documentation for qpnp-qg Qguage device.

Change-Id: I5b68e4b12f86bc2953d1369ff51d28aed26752b9
Signed-off-by: Aryan Modi <quic_aryamodi@quicinc.com>
2025-04-28 18:21:54 +05:30
QCTECMDR Service
dd1d0df247 Merge "dt-bindings: Add entry for dt-bindings of qpnp-pdphy" 2025-04-25 10:54:40 -07:00
QCTECMDR Service
eb41cb25ad Merge "dt-bindings: thermal: Add legacy tsens driver compatible string" 2025-04-25 03:09:48 -07:00
Aryan Modi
e0116ea457 dt-bindings: clock: Add clock controllers compatible for SM6150
Document compatible for GCC/GPUCC/DISPCC/DEBUGCC/VIDEOCC/CAMCC
on SM6150 Platform.

Change-Id: Id463d7ee9333e65f97a455d511411ac0feb378dd
Signed-off-by: Aryan Modi <quic_aryamodi@quicinc.com>
2025-04-24 17:42:37 +05:30
Aryan Modi
98d685afc7 dt-bindings: Add entry for dt-bindings of qpnp-pdphy
Add documentation of qpnp-pdphy in yaml format.

Change-Id: I1e21a59fad61c856132628dd80dbbb96971b025f
Signed-off-by: Aryan Modi <quic_aryamodi@quicinc.com>
2025-04-24 15:40:52 +05:30
Taniya Das
cb98bc6b81 FROMLIST: dt-bindings: clock: Add Qualcomm QCS615 Display clock controller
Add DT bindings for the Display clock on QCS615 platforms. Add the
relevant DT include definitions as well.

Change-Id: If1b30f1badf667bca1728502c01c1de1e5787ce2
Reviewed-by: Dmitry Baryshkov <dmitry.baryshkov@linaro.org>
Link: https://lore.kernel.org/linux-arm-msm/20250119-qcs615-mm-v4-clockcontroller-v4-4-5d1bdb5a140c@quicinc.com/
Patch-mainline: linux-arm-kernel @ 19/01/25, 15:52
Signed-off-by: Taniya Das <quic_tdas@quicinc.com>
Signed-off-by: Dongfang Zhao <quic_doz@quicinc.com>
2025-04-23 03:34:25 -07:00
QCTECMDR Service
c437f3d7d3 Merge "dt-bindings: Add power-state dt-bindings" 2025-04-22 11:01:17 -07:00
QCTECMDR Service
ea3442265e Merge "dt-bindings: soc: qcom: Add documentation for ufs-phy-qmp-v3-660" 2025-04-22 03:10:23 -07:00
Rajkumar Patel
71e75ace0d dt-bindings: Add power-state dt-bindings
Add bindings of power-state device in yaml format.

Change-Id: I7abd870f0a0f46b5bf293f15d4215fff3e85e70f
Signed-off-by: Rajkumar Patel <quic_rajkpate@quicinc.com>
2025-04-22 11:21:36 +05:30
QCTECMDR Service
ade8de8fee Merge "FROMLIST: dt-bindings: clock: Add Qualcomm QCS615 Graphics clock controller" 2025-04-21 22:41:24 -07:00
QCTECMDR Service
4a6f6d40e8 Merge "FROMLIST: dt-bindings: clock: Add Qualcomm QCS615 Video clock controller" 2025-04-21 22:41:24 -07:00
QCTECMDR Service
de59686b08 Merge "FROMLIST: dt-bindings: clock: Add Qualcomm QCS615 Camera clock controller" 2025-04-21 07:25:09 -07:00
QCTECMDR Service
18a56d1180 Merge "FROMLIST: dt-bindings: clock: qcom: Add QCS615 GCC clocks" 2025-04-21 07:25:07 -07:00
QCTECMDR Service
c3eed3a68b Merge "dt-bindings: arm: Add bindings for sm6150 llcc" 2025-04-18 12:15:51 -07:00
QCTECMDR Service
7695df9f94 Merge "dt-bindings: clock: Add rpmh-clk bindings for sm6150" 2025-04-18 04:28:27 -07:00
Monish Chunara
20b4753cd4 dt-bindings: soc: qcom: Add documentation for ufs-phy-qmp-v3-660
Add documentation for ufs-phy-qmp-v3-660 phy driver used for sm6150
platform.

Change-Id: I24ac03261f3c7eb59f928bddf330bcc08c23a4dd
Signed-off-by: Monish Chunara <quic_mchunara@quicinc.com>
2025-04-18 16:27:55 +05:30
Taniya Das
e9b2fd1e94 FROMLIST: dt-bindings: clock: Add Qualcomm QCS615 Video clock controller
Add DT bindings for the Video clock on QCS615 platforms. Add the
relevant DT include definitions as well.

Change-Id: I0279899c5b53b9dbcba9152ac49d70e87011cec9
Reviewed-by: Dmitry Baryshkov <dmitry.baryshkov@linaro.org>
Link: https://lore.kernel.org/linux-arm-msm/20250119-qcs615-mm-v4-clockcontroller-v4-8-5d1bdb5a140c@quicinc.com/
Patch-mainline: linux-arm-kernel @ 19/01/25, 15:52
Signed-off-by: Taniya Das <quic_tdas@quicinc.com>
Signed-off-by: Dongfang Zhao <quic_doz@quicinc.com>
2025-04-18 15:02:53 +05:30
Taniya Das
bb399e6f11 FROMLIST: dt-bindings: clock: Add Qualcomm QCS615 Graphics clock controller
Add DT bindings for the Graphics clock on QCS615 platforms. Add the
relevant DT include definitions as well.

Change-Id: Ia0231c87be0d5217100013c4ab7c3b0a83c3e134
Reviewed-by: Dmitry Baryshkov <dmitry.baryshkov@linaro.org>
Link: https://lore.kernel.org/linux-arm-msm/20250119-qcs615-mm-v4-clockcontroller-v4-6-5d1bdb5a140c@quicinc.com/
Patch-mainline: linux-arm-kernel @ 19/01/25, 15:52
Signed-off-by: Taniya Das <quic_tdas@quicinc.com>
Signed-off-by: Dongfang Zhao <quic_doz@quicinc.com>
2025-04-18 15:01:35 +05:30
Taniya Das
39118055b9 FROMLIST: dt-bindings: clock: Add Qualcomm QCS615 Camera clock controller
Add DT bindings for the Camera clock on QCS615 platforms. Add the
relevant DT include definitions as well.

Change-Id: Iccb0ed8449b3efc4f378311513e757a11c72ae06
Reviewed-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Reviewed-by: Dmitry Baryshkov <dmitry.baryshkov@linaro.org>
Link: https://lore.kernel.org/linux-arm-msm/20250119-qcs615-mm-v4-clockcontroller-v4-2-5d1bdb5a140c@quicinc.com/
Patch-mainline: linux-arm-kernel @ 19/01/25, 15:52
Signed-off-by: Taniya Das <quic_tdas@quicinc.com>
Signed-off-by: Dongfang Zhao <quic_doz@quicinc.com>
2025-04-18 15:00:04 +05:30
Taniya Das
377e8acc3c FROMLIST: dt-bindings: clock: qcom: Add QCS615 GCC clocks
Add device tree bindings for global clock controller on QCS615 SoCs.

Change-Id: I112235218ab3e7d9e2a44024db8afcc2a1271111
Reviewed-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
Link: https://lore.kernel.org/all/20241016-qcs615-clock-driver-v3-3-bb5d4135db45@quicinc.com/
Signed-off-by: Taniya Das <quic_tdas@quicinc.com>
Signed-off-by: Marco Zhang <quic_zhangx@quicinc.com>
2025-04-18 14:58:14 +05:30
Aryan Modi
807f033164 dt-bindings: clock: Add rpmh-clk bindings for sm6150
Add rpmh clock bindings for sm6150 platform.

Change-Id: I8b330755340363cabe6032edc6aa225b19bc7d94
Signed-off-by: Aryan Modi <quic_aryamodi@quicinc.com>
2025-04-16 11:51:20 +05:30
Aryan Modi
8c6f16b12a dt-bindings: interconnect: add interconnect bindings for SM6150
Add interconnect device bindings. These devices can be used to
describe any RPMH and NoC based interconnect devices.

Change-Id: Ic9a21d11bb3ce92ffb0cde91739990441673861d
Signed-off-by: Veera Vegivada <quic_vvegivad@quicinc.com>
Signed-off-by: Aryan Modi <quic_aryamodi@quicinc.com>
2025-04-16 11:14:57 +05:30
Asit Shah
dacefe38a6 dt-bindings: arm: Add bindings for sm6150 llcc
Add bindings for sm6150 llcc node.

Change-Id: I4f239f190c01110e59c1081ccf0a57cb1631fb95
Signed-off-by: Asit Shah <quic_asitshah@quicinc.com>
(cherry picked from commit 4173e882bd59e39d8b698fed8b92417231c98e4e)
2025-04-13 23:54:42 -07:00
Ankur Matariya
9beba3aef1 bindings: pinctrl: Add pinctrl bindings for SM610
Added bindings for SM6150 pinctrl.

Change-Id: I7e06b398f3bdd705669f14bd94b652dfd8d2c19c
Signed-off-by: Ankur Matariya <quic_amatariy@quicinc.com>
2025-04-08 11:36:42 +05:30
QCTECMDR Service
88c7784f2b Merge "dt-bindings: Add QUSB & USB BAM on dt-bindings" 2025-04-03 13:24:29 -07:00
Chintan Kothari
39a0276bc2 dt-bindings: thermal: Add legacy tsens driver compatible string
Add legacy tsens driver compatible string in sm6150.

Change-Id: I52bf27a0af6a1a91ded5caeeecc0dd044cf8c5bf
Signed-off-by: Chintan Kothari <quic_ckothari@quicinc.com>
2025-04-02 15:15:59 +05:30
QCTECMDR Service
24dfd1761e Merge "bindings: arm: Add bindings for arm,arch-cache" 2025-03-20 20:07:39 -07:00
QCTECMDR Service
1e6911a09f Merge "ARM: dts: msm: Add initial device tree for QCS610 LE target" 2025-03-20 20:07:39 -07:00
Asit Shah
227a64ada4 bindings: arm: Add bindings for arm,arch-cache
Add device tree bindings for arm,arch-cache node.

Change-Id: I46acfdd171e297368d6bedc431af7dd1270909f8
Signed-off-by: Asit Shah <quic_asitshah@quicinc.com>
2025-03-20 06:59:38 -07:00
QCTECMDR Service
04b8fb661c Merge "bindings: interrupt-controller: Document PDC compatible for sm6150" 2025-03-19 12:22:36 -07:00
Rajkumar Patel
53765c8d58 dt-bindings: Add QUSB & USB BAM on dt-bindings
This change adds the entries of qusb phys and
usb bam in yaml format.

Change-Id: I5697f28cf786ab6cc61c462a164ff4b0e4e68aac
Signed-off-by: Rajkumar Patel <quic_rajkpate@quicinc.com>
2025-03-19 18:43:19 +05:30